    Setting SMART Goals for the Next 90 Days:

    Effective goal setting is crucial for making the most of any timeframe. The SMART acronym provides a useful framework:

    • Specific: Clearly define what you want to achieve. Instead of "get healthier," aim for "walk for 30 minutes three times a week and consume five servings of fruits and vegetables daily."
    • Measurable: How will you track your progress? Use quantifiable metrics like weight loss, steps taken, pages written, or sales figures.
    • Achievable: Set realistic goals that align with your capabilities and resources. Avoid overwhelming yourself with overly ambitious targets.
    • Relevant: Ensure your goals are aligned with your overall values and aspirations. Choose goals that truly matter to you.
    • Time-Bound: Set deadlines to create a sense of urgency and accountability. Break down larger goals into smaller, manageable steps with specific deadlines.

    Example Goal Setting:

    Let's say your goal is to improve your fitness level within 90 days. Here’s how to apply the SMART framework:

    • Specific: Complete a 5k run within 90 days.
    • Measurable: Track running distance and time using a fitness app. Aim to increase running distance by 0.5km per week.
    • Achievable: Start with a walking program, gradually incorporating running intervals. Adjust training based on your progress and listen to your body.
    • Relevant: Improving fitness aligns with your desire to feel healthier and more energetic.
    • Time-Bound: Complete the 5k run on or before February 18th.

    Planning and Time Management Strategies:

    Effective planning is essential for successfully navigating the next 90 days. Consider these strategies:

    • Create a Master Plan: Outline your major goals and break them down into smaller, manageable tasks. Assign deadlines to each task.
    • Use a Planner or Calendar: Schedule specific times for working on each task. This helps maintain focus and avoid procrastination. Digital calendars and project management tools can be extremely beneficial.
    • Prioritize Tasks: Focus on the most important tasks first, utilizing techniques like the Eisenhower Matrix (urgent/important).
    • Time Blocking: Allocate specific blocks of time for focused work on particular tasks, minimizing distractions.
    • Regular Review and Adjustment: Regularly review your progress and make adjustments to your plan as needed. Flexibility is key to adapting to unforeseen circumstances.
